Online dating services App Migrates to AWS affect to aid rapid climb and controls Costs

Online dating services App Migrates to AWS affect to aid rapid climb and controls Costs

  • AWS
  • Application Improvement
  • Company Software
  • Canisters
  • Information Lakes
  • Records and Analytics
  • Data
  • DevOps
  • Internet
  • Online Impair
  • Web of matter
  • Equipment Discovering & AI
  • Microsoft Azure
  • Migration
  • Cellphone & Net
  • SaaS
  • Protection
  • Serverless
  • Screens Workloads




Exec Summary

Swells, a Y Combinator startup, was a cell phone relationships software that enables folks to express themselves entirely in enchanting dating.

it is distinguished off their mobile relationships platforms by allowing owners to point out their inclinations upfront in order that they best accommodate with those people who are confident with only one dreams and tasks. Inclination should never be out in the available, and customers aren’t required to be concerned with acquiring self-conscious when the time comes for a romantic experience.

Ocean tackles a number of flaws inside modern dating software event. Giving individuals the option to determine their demands around bias subjects, Waves empowers people that would otherwise become isolated or afraid in the case of intimate being completely compatible. Waves was wearing down communication boundaries and assisting many people locate his or her great fit.

“As surf increased, we were having issues utilizing the dependability and scalability of our current design on the internet impair. ClearScale used his or her confirmed system to go you to AWS making the migration and brand-new structure implementation procedure possible for us all.”

Emerson Hsieh, Co-Founder

The Task

The swells software adept several challenges following its rapid rise in recognition. Initial, system cost are increasing swiftly online impair. Per-user prices happened to be raising quicker than envisioned without apparent plateau coming soon. Owners had been likewise beginning to discover latency problem and long execution hours for fundamental usability. Further, Waves did not have a qualified automatic backup and fix option prepared.

Ocean ended up being outgrowing its provide structures, particularly with respect to storing and querying facts. Hosting owner pages, keeping messages, and facilitating a sleek consumer experience are starting to be more challenging with Google affect program and connected business, most notably impair Firestore, The Big G Storage, and Firebase Authentication. Control necessary a solution to fulfill demand successfully before their target market has gone somewhere else.

The control personnel chose to take part ClearScale due to its complex AWS data migration assistance and extended history with intricate affect projects. Since 2011, ClearScale has actually helped to assortment customers use the affect through application development, impair software integrations, and was able business. Surf’ needs were well through the knowledge of ClearScale’s designers, developers, and architects.

The ClearScale remedy

Although Waves would not need application advancement providers because of this project, ClearScale’s knowledge about net and mobile program developments served notably. Granted surf’ fast-growing cellphone owner foundation and technical specifications, ClearScale encouraged the corporate push its core structure and workloads into AWS program. Because ocean currently got active users, every step of the migration must be managed with extreme care.

First, ClearScale moved current swells consumers and their records from Bing affect to AWS.

All individual reports ended up being segmented into two classifications: fixed facts (for example, user profile photograph) and consumer help and advice (for example, individual preferences). ClearScale produced stationary records over from online storage space to Amazon S3 via a transient EMR as well DistCp demand. Before posting to S3, data is downloaded in EMR HDFS. Account facts kept in Bing Firestore would be migrated to Neptune, a graph collection service that enables manufacturers to produce and go software that depend upon related datasets.

Amazon Neptune am particularly strongly related ocean for many reasons. As one of Amazon’s managed solutions, it permits IT teams to offload difficult data management responsibilities, for instance electronics provisioning, products patching, construction, and backups. Swells programmers could highlight considerably on management demands and much more on app development. Neptune has also been critical to handling surf’ latency troubles. The graph design for facts store got well suited for a dating software which had to accomplish a lot of requests constantly. Questions, for instance looking proposed kinds based upon owner preferences, is performed natively, producing Neptune your best option as a data storage platform. Moreover, AWS Neptune comes with the Neptune rivers have, allowing it to be easy for the software to reply to scenarios which could occur as time goes by centered on variations in user pages. Neptune avenues sustains a log of customer steps that builders can reference for potential future code deployments.

Recognizing that a majority of owners gain access to Waves via a private mobile device, it has been also essential for ClearScale to apply an easy solution to make it easy for push notices and protected application. ClearScale industry experts made a decision it had been perfect for surf to progress to AWS Cognito, something for managing owner sign-ups, sign-ins, and accessibility handles. Performing this demanded integration with AWS Determine, a service whereby businesses can promote customer focused involvement activities. In the end, to deliver collection question from individual user portable solutions, ClearScale arranged Waves with AWS AppSync and GraphQL.

This pair of choices made simple the project of reaching the machine an element of the software significantly.

Architecture Diagram

The Extensive Benefits

Before going ClearScale, swells market leaders recognized they recommended a future-proof mobile program able to support a substantial and effective individual groundwork. By moving on to AWS, surf can cost-effectively cultivate its customer base while handling serious workloads with ease. A post-migration evaluation revealed that Waves’ control efforts for searching advised profiles is significantly less than 0.4 a few seconds for 100 haphazard individuals of many thousand total active users regarding the system. That’s actually for situation whenever users need several hundred suits on their visibility.

As a result of ClearScale’s AWS data migration resources, the ocean software is way more effective and scalable. They not possess latency problems, and value per individual will be much lower than it absolutely was previously on the internet fog. The platform’s IT group could even invest in product enhancements with no need to bother about back-end data administration. Here, swells is preparing to build without rules.

Leave A Comment